DESCRIPTION:West River Memorial and Edgewood Parks are designated Important Bird Areas and are part of the New Haven Harbor Urban Refuge Partnership. The West River bisects both parks and has been channelized and engineered for flood control for over a century. The lower reach of the West River through Memorial Park is currently a brackish tidal marsh that offers the potential for many species\, including early spring migrants. Walking is easy and flat along trails being developed by the West River Watershed Coalition along Marginal Drive and into Horseshoe Lagoon Park. \nMeet at the parking lot at the southern boundary of the park\, 64 Boston Post Road\, just east of Marginal Drive. DESCRIPTION:Audubon Sharon’s Miles Wildlife Sanctuary contains 800 acres of varied habitat with a 1.5 mile loop trail crossing woods\, marshes\, and a small lake. This site is great for early spring arrivals and waterfowl. DESCRIPTION:Osbornedale State Park offers a variety of species in its fields and forest\, and around its ponds. It is always a surprise which species will be discovered as we walk through the park. We may see a flyover Bald Eagle\, nesting Bluebirds\, early warbler migrants\, Green Heron\, and Orchard Oriole\, as well as Indigo Bunting\, Rose-Breasted Grosbeak\, and the various thrushes. DESCRIPTION:Join Molly Zahn and Peter Grund for a walk at the Lake Wintergreen area of West Rock Ridge State Park. We will circle the lake and\, if there is time\, walk up to the water tower close to the top of the ridge. The walk around the lake is on gravel or dirt paths and is mostly flat. The walk to the ridge is uphill. We hope to see a broad range of woodland birds\, as well as some waterfowl on and around the lake. Possible birds are (among others) Golden-crowned Kinglet\, Purple Finch\, Pine Warbler\, Bald Eagle\, and Ring-necked Duck\, as well as early migrants such as Eastern Phoebe\, Eastern Towhee\, and perhaps Brown Thrasher\, Louisiana Waterthrush\, and Palm Warbler. \nMeet at the Lake Wintergreen parking lot off Main Street\, Hamden. \nLeaders: Molly Zahn\, 785-383-8695 or mollymzahn@gmail.com; Peter Grund\,  785-727-3962 or petergrund93@yahoo.com
